Steering Pad Switch Circuit

DESCRIPTION

This circuit sends an operation signal from the steering pad switch to the radio receiver.

If there is an open in the circuit, the navigation system cannot be operated using the steering pad switch.

If there is a short in the circuit, the resulting condition is the same as if the switch were continuously depressed. Therefore, the navigation system cannot be operated using the steering pad switch, and the navigation system itself cannot function.

INSPECT STEERING PAD SWITCH

(a) Disconnect the z51 switch connector.





(b) Measure the resistance according to the value(s) in the table below.

Standard Resistance:

Tester Connection

Switch Condition

Specified Condition

6 (AU1) - 8 (EAU)

No switch is pushed

100 kΩ

6 (AU1) - 8 (EAU)

Seek+ switch pushed

Below 2.5 Ω

6 (AU1) - 8 (EAU)

Seek- switch pushed

329 Ω

6 (AU1) - 8 (EAU)

Volume+ switch pushed

1000 Ω

6 (AU1) - 8 (EAU)

Volume- switch pushed

3110 Ω

7 (AU2) - 8 (EAU)

No switch is pushed

100 kΩ

7 (AU2) - 8 (EAU)

MODE switch pushed

Below 2.5 Ω

7 (AU2) - 8 (EAU)

On hook switch pushed

329 Ω

7 (AU2) - 8 (EAU)

Off hook switch pushed

1000 Ω

7 (AU2) - 8 (EAU)

Voice switch pushed

3110 Ω
